The documentary explores how ordinary tattoos have transformed into a manifesto of national identity and a symbol of resistance for Ukrainians during the war. Through candid stories from military personnel, paramedics, and civilians, the film reveals the true price of freedom of expression amidst the Russian invasion. For the occupiers, patriotic symbols on the body became a mark for torture, turning the fundamental human right to be oneself into a brutal choice between life and death.

In 2022, Russia started its full-scale invasion of Ukraine and, as a result, many Ukrainian celebrities refused any cooperation with their Russian colleagues. One of them was world renowned fencer Olga Kharlan, whose refusal to shake her Russian oponnent Anna Smirnova's hand took the entire world by storm.

The film tells the stories behind six photographs taken by Ukrainian and international photographers at the beginning of the full-scale invasion. These are the stories of images that traveled the world and shaped its perception of the war in Ukraine. The stories of people whose lives were changed by being captured in these frames. This is a manifesto of the power of photography - as evidence, memory, and a weapon of truth - and of the importance of those who risk their lives to make that truth visible.

Hard-hitting documentary following the day of a Ukrainian military funeral. The true cost of war is not about oil, or territory. It's about the loss of life, something that can never be replaced.
